Taiwan's technology industry has placed snacks 'Guai Guai' next to mechanical equipment in hopes of ensuring smooth operations, earning the nickname 'Guardian Deity of the Tech Industry'. The Taipei International Computer Show has launched a joint product with 'Guai Guai', leading to a buying craze, with some even getting it signed by NVIDIA CEO Huang Renxun. The tradition of placing green 'Guai Guai' on machines is believed to bring good luck and safety. Folk expert Liao Da-yi explained that green represents the vitality and energy of wood, with more believers leading to better effects. This unique tradition has surpassed science and logic to become a cultural practice, with many companies and even fire departments using it as a symbol of safety and protection.
